[Letter from Henri Castro to Ferdinand Louis Huth, September 17, 1845, Copy 2]

Description: Letter from H[enr]i Castro to [Ferdinand] Louis Huth regarding a new batch of emigrants and some specific instructions regarding the colony. Marked "Duplicate". Signed Hi. Castro on Sept. 17, 1845 in Antwerp. Includes a document listing names of colonists under the headings "house[s] built" and "under construction," with several dates listed.

Roy Eldridge at the Salle Pleyel, Paris

Description: Photograph of Roy Eldridge in performance at the second concert at Salle Pleyel in Paris on April 17, 1972. The Tom Lord discography indicates this performance was with the Count Basie band. Al Grey is visible in the background, holding a trombone. Writing on the back of the photo indicates the date, location, and event.
